Abstract

Here, we announce the complete genome sequence of an exfoliative toxin-producing strain of Staphylococcus aureus sequence type 582 (ST582), isolated from a case of staphylococcal scalded-skin syndrome. The genome consists of a single circularized unitig with a total length of 2,792,190 bp carrying 2,699 genes. The genome is the basis for future epidemiological and genomic studies.
